Galvalume carries out ideal when not touching copper, lead, blocks, dealt with lumber, iron, and concrete. If Galvalume is in call with among these and is after that presented to an electrolyte such as water, it can lead to galvanic corrosion of the steel. Overall, aluminum is suitable as a roof covering, wall surface, trim, and more in numerous different atmospheres, consisting of seaside atmospheres, cyclone zones, locations with high rain or snowfall, high-temperature regions, and more. One of one of the most considerable advantages of aluminum is that it can be installed in seaside settings.

Because aluminum oxidizes as it begins to corrode, it in fact makes it more powerful and prolongs the life of the system on the shore. Best of all, light weight aluminum roof systems still bring a PVDF paint guarantee when set up in coastal locations (roofing supplies). Metal is often recyclable in one way or one more, and aluminum is just one of the most recyclable and lasting metals in the world. For reference, concerning 95% of all light weight aluminum roof mounted worldwide are made from formerly reused light weight aluminum products. At Sheffield Metals, we utilize a 3000 collection light weight aluminum alloy (3105) largely made from previously reused products and extremely little pure aluminum.

Light weight aluminum standing seam metal roofing systems can be found in at regarding $7 to $18 per square foot depending on density, coating, profile, area, installer, and many various other elements. Utilizing a bare light weight aluminum item with its initial natural silver-gray color isn't normally advised. As the steel ages, experiences weathering, and oxidizes (white rust), it does not hold its original mill-finished shade why not try here and usually comes to be rinsed and spotty. The very best way to conquer this concern is to get repainted roof coils or panels, which will certainly mature much cleaner in time since the paint covers any of the steel shade modifications.

Studies have revealed that zinc roof could in some cases last up to 150 years, depending upon the top quality of setup, building residential or commercial properties, and climate. Considering that zinc is an all-natural steel removed from the ground, zinc's poisoning degrees are reduced, also after manufacture. Home owners and entrepreneur do not need to fret about toxic run-off or ground air pollution surrounding their zinc roof.
